Outline of Final Research Achievements

Synthesis of organic materials with extended conjugation is carried out with furfural, which is derived from biomass-derived glucose.The formyl group of furfural is transformed into several heteroaromatic structures, which induces functionalization at the 3 and 5-positions of the furan ring affording pai-conjugation-extended compounds through carbon-carbon, carbon-heteroatom, and carbon-metal bonds.
